PCI: mediatek-gen3: Integrate new pwrctrl API
With the new PCI pwrctrl API and PCI slot binding and power drivers, we now have a way to describe and power up WiFi/BT adapters connected through a PCIe or M.2 slot, or populated onto the mainboard itself. The latter case has the adapter layout or design copied verbatim, replacing the slot with direct connections. Integrate the PCI pwrctrl API into the PCIe driver, so that power is properly enabled before PCIe link training is done, allowing the card to successfully be detected.
